Ray George has morning with mother (5)

Ross

I believe the answer is:

gamma

I'm a little stuck... Click here to teach me more about this clue!

'ray' is the definition.
The answer and definition can be both related to communication as well as being singular nouns.
Maybe they are linked in a way I don't understand?

'george has morning with mother' is the wordplay.
'george' becomes 'g'.
'has' means one lot of letters go next to another.
'morning' becomes 'am'.
'with' means one lot of letters go next to another.
'mother' becomes 'ma' (Ma is another word for mother or mum).
'g'+'am'+'ma'='GAMMA'
